1. A computerized non-modal help system comprising:

  • a display screen providing a window for a plurality of output displays of computerized processes, said plurality of output displays being associated with a respective plurality of contexts;

    a collection of pre-defined images mapped to said plurality of output displays by said contexts, where each image includes a non-literal representation an output display to which it is mapped and textual help within said representation;

    a user input device for initiating non-modal help; and

    a non-modal displayer displaying a pre-defined image within said window in place of an output display to which it is mapped that was present at the time of said initiation of non-modal help, wherein said predefined image includes non-modal skeleton help simultaneous display of a plurality of help balloons using a verb/object paradigm in response to a user request for non-modal help.
